Skandinaviska Enskilda Banken AB publ Purchases Shares of 1,743 SoFi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:SOFI)

Skandinaviska Enskilda Banken AB publ purchased a new stake in SoFi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:SOFIFree Report) in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 1,743 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$27,000.

SoFi Technologies Profile

SoFi Technologies, Inc provides various financial services in the United States, Latin America, and Canada. It operates through three segments: Lending, Technology Platform, and Financial Services. The company offers lending and financial services and products that allows its members to borrow, save, spend, invest, and protect money.
